My wife and I watched some star wars over the weekend. She will not relent with this question to which I have no good answer (in her opinion).

Q: If Luke Skywalker has the same last name as his father Anakin Skywalker why didn't anyone figure out it is his son?  Luke is raised by his Aunt and Uncle with the surname of Lars.

I have two "pathetic" explanations.

1. Since the Jedi were wiped out/put into hiding not many still breathing know that Anakin Skywalker became Darth Vader.
2. Skywalker on Tatoonie is like the last name Jones.

Poor plot writing on the part of Lucas? I have heard the entire series plot line was already outlined before production of Episode IV.

Obi Wan took the infant Luke to Tatooine because 1) Luke had family there.  2) Vader thought that the unborn children died with Padme 3) There was no way Anakin/Vader would EVER want to go back there for a visit.  Way too many bad memories.  He associated Tatooine with slavery, the pain of watching his beloved mother die a terrible death, grief, and regret/guilt for butchering the Tusken raider women and children.  4) Tatooine was the armpit of the galaxy with nothing that the Empire would ever want.  Tatooine = Gary, IN.  So, a moisture farm out in the middle of nowhere on Tatooine was a great place to stash Luke.
